TTC unveils temporary hub to handle FIFA crowds. ME: On World Cup game days, Exhibition Loop is closed for security. On these days, visitors need to exit nearby at a stop with a wooden deck. This stop is supposed to be conveniently located between Toronto Stadium and the FIFA Fan Festival. share.google/o5pG4dwexhPpiej…

So evidently they built the Eglinton Crosstown (Line 5) without a forced air circulation system, relying on “passive air circulation”. This results in sopping wet platforms on humid days, all in the name of “saving some energy”. Crazy design decision @Metrolinx.

York Region Transit fares to increase July 1 TL;DR or if you can't read past the paywall. Adult riders who use Presto, starting July 1, will pay $4.24 for a single ride while youth riders aged 13 to 19 will pay $3.29, a 12- and 10-cent increase respectively for those fare categories. Seniors aged 65 and older who use a Presto card and children aged six to 12 will see their fare rise from $2.52 to $2.60. Children five and under will continue to ride YRT for free. Cash fare will also increase, from $4.50 to $4.65. thestar.com/news/gta/york-re…
